Adds the backend half of the Android tablet rollout. Merchants can
pair tablets to specific stores from /merchants/loyalty/devices (or
admins can pair on behalf from the merchant detail page). Each
pairing issues a long-lived JWT shown ONCE in the response with a
server-rendered QR PNG containing {api_url, store_code, auth_token} —
the tablet scans it on first boot and persists the three fields.
The store API (/api/v1/store/loyalty/*) now accepts these device JWTs
alongside user JWTs. Revoking a device row immediately rejects its
token (401 TERMINAL_DEVICE_REVOKED). Tokens expire after 1 year;
re-pair to renew.
